Disco is a genre of dance-oriented music whose origins are hard to define. In what is considered a forerunner to disco style clubs in February 1970 New York City DJ David Mancuso opened The Loft, a members-only private dance club set in his own home. Musical influences include funk, soul music, and salsa. Well-known late 1970s disco performers included Bee Gees, Donna Summer and The Jacksons.
